Standard Wiring Difficulties

In what ways can a vehicle's electrical system break down without warning? Common electrical problems often arise from a variety of factors, such as deteriorated cables, corroded connections, or deteriorating systems. These conditions may produce symptoms like fading lights, faulty instrument panel illumination, or a failed ignition circuit. Battery issues are especially common; a drained or lifeless battery can affect the entire power system. Additionally, broken alternators may struggle to charge the battery efficiently, resulting in further difficulties. Other troubles comprise damaged fuses, which can cut off power to vital systems, and troubles with the engine starter, stopping the engine from turning over. Identifying these typical electrical issues is essential for timely diagnosis and effective repair to secure vehicle performance.

Diagnostic Equipment Overview

Accurate diagnosis of electrical system issues in vehicles requires a set of specialized tools that can identify problems efficiently. Technicians regularly utilize multimeters to measure resistance, voltage, and current, supplying vital data on electrical circuits. Oscilloscopes are also crucial, capturing waveforms to reveal problems in signal quality and timing. Scan tools, which integrate with a vehicle's onboard diagnostics, can detect fault codes that indicate specific electrical defects. Additionally, circuit testers help check the integrity of connections, while battery testers determine battery health and performance. Combined, these diagnostic tools help technicians to properly identify and analyze electrical issues, creating the basis for successful repairs and making certain the vehicle operates properly.

Service Procedure Overview

An extensive repair process for electrical system issues commences with a systematic approach to determining the problem. Technicians employ advanced diagnostic tools to locate malfunctions, checking components such as the battery, alternator, and wiring harnesses for faults. They often start by analyzing error codes from the vehicle's onboard computer, which provides valuable insights into the electrical system's performance. Visual inspections ensue, where deteriorated or damaged parts are identified. After pinpointing the source of the issue, technicians establish a repair plan that includes required parts replacements or repairs. Finally, they conduct tests to verify the system operates correctly before finishing the service. This meticulous process verifies that electrical problems are successfully resolved and the vehicle is safe to operate.

Handling Problems with Brakes and Suspension

Issues with brakes and suspension are vital considerations for ensuring vehicle safety and performance. The braking assembly, featuring elements like pads, rotors, and calipers, demands periodic checks to guarantee reliable stopping performance. Worn brake pads can lead to decreased performance and increased stopping distances, posing a significant risk. Correspondingly, suspension difficulties can affect driving comfort and handling characteristics. Elements including shocks, struts, and springs operate in unison to sustain vehicle stability and ride comfort. Evidence of suspension concerns includes excessive bouncing, asymmetrical tire wear, or a distinct vehicle angle.

While addressing these problems, technicians utilize diagnostic tools and perform visual inspections to identify specific faults. Immediate repairs not only enhance safety but also increase the vehicle's lifespan. Regular maintenance of brakes and suspension systems is crucial for optimal driving conditions, ensuring that vehicles can respond effectively to the challenges of the road.

Transmission Repair and Replacement

Transmission repair and replacement solutions are vital for guaranteeing a vehicle's optimal functionality and general performance. The transmission, tasked with delivering power from the engine to the wheels, performs an essential function in a vehicle's working capability. When issues arise, such as gear slippage, abnormal sounds, or fluid leaks, timely examination by a skilled professional is crucial.

Repair work can include identifying and resolving minor issues, like changing seals or gaskets, or tackling more substantial problems, such as the replacement of complete transmission assemblies. In situations where repair is not viable, substituting with a remanufactured or new transmission can revive the vehicle's performance.

Consistent maintenance, which includes fluid changes and inspections, helps avoid major transmission breakdowns. Ultimately, comprehending the value of transmission services empowers vehicle owners to make knowledgeable decisions, keeping their vehicles reliable and efficient while driving.

Tire Solutions and Wheel Alignment

Although many vehicle owners could ignore the critical nature of tire services and wheel alignment, these aspects are crucial for reference maintaining ideal handling and safety on the road. Appropriate tire maintenance consists of regular examinations, rotations, and balancing to secure even wear and extended tire life. Ignoring these services can result in lower traction, elevated fuel consumption, and ultimately, pricey replacements.

Wheel alignment, in contrast, ensures that all four wheels are correctly positioned with respect to each other and the road. Improper alignment may occur from hitting obstacles such as curbs or potholes, and it can cause poor steering response and uneven tire wear. Regular alignment checks can help prevent these problems and enhance vehicle stability.
